Mitchell and Yancey County Election Results

election-returns

In Election returns the Incumbents won the local races in Yancey County. For the Board of Commissioners, the top 3 vote getters were Mark Ledford with 5970 votes, Jeff Whitson 5540, and Sandi Norton with 4909. Brandi Buckner Young received 4766, Hillary Mandy Young 4286 and Jim Parlier 3930.

The incumbents also won on the Board of Education. Cody Whitson, Will Hensley and Edwin Fortner were the top 3 voted for. Cody Whitson received 5486, Will Hensley 5317, Edwin Fortner 5293. John Stallings had 4918, Kim Higgins 4897 and Lavenia Peterson Burnette 4363.

In Mitchell County there were also 6 on the County Commissioner Ballot and the 3 top voted in were Dale Blevins, Lee Ellis and incumbent Harley Masters. Dale Blevins had 5655, Lee Ellis 5402, Harley Masters 4740, Bill Hoag 2502, Ron McKinney 1527 and Jan Hamilton 1467.

Voter turnout was high. Overall, in Mitchell County, just over 77% of the County voted. In Yancey County 77.6% voted.

In other races that included votes from Mitchell and Yancey County, incumbent Chuck Edwards captured 57% of the vote in the House of Representatives District 11 race.

NC House District 85 includes Avery, McDowell, Mitchell and Yancey Counties and Dudley Greene captured 74% of the vote over John Ford.

State Senate District 47 includes Avery, Mitchell, Yancey and 6 other Counties. Ralph Hise received 64% of the vote over Frank Patton Hughes III.
